Programme Manager - Fixed Term Contract
Contract: Fixed Term, 3-6 Months | Salary: Circa £70,000 per annum | Travel required to our Cardiff Office
Drive big change. Shape brilliant delivery. Lead a team that makes it happen.
Are you a strategic thinker who thrives in complexity? Do you love leading talented people to deliver meaningful, well‑controlled change? If yes — you’ll feel right at home with us.
We’re looking for a Programme Manager on an interim basis to take ownership of high‑impact programmes and portfolios, guiding a team of Project Managers to deliver exceptional outcomes for our clients and our business.
What You’ll Be Doing
As our Programme Manager, you’ll be right at the heart of our biggest change initiatives. You will:
Lead People
- Inspire, motivate and develop a team of Project Managers
- Build strong succession plans and lead with clear, confident communication
Delight Clients
- Champion high delivery standards across Target
- Build strong relationships with clients and stakeholders at every level
- Ensure projects are expertly scoped, planned, and delivered to agreed milestones
Drive Financial Performance
- Deliver programmes on time, within budget, and to quality expectations
- Work with Finance and PMO to ensure accurate financial control and reporting
- Support bids, pricing, and commercial negotiations
Enhance Processes
- Run programmes in line with Target’s frameworks, ensuring compliance and control
- Report progress, escalate risks, and embed lessons learned
- Promote continuous improvement, lean delivery, and high performance
- Ensure risks are managed responsibly and regulatory standards are always met

Experience & Qualifications
You have:
- A PM qualification (APM, Prince2, or equivalent)
- Strong commercial and portfolio awareness
- Confidence working with clients and internal teams
- Experience leading projects using both Waterfall and Agile
- Programme and project scheduling skills (MS Project)
- A track record delivering on time, cost and quality
- Experience developing and leading PMs and Programme Managers
- Experience working with KPIs and resource management
Bonus Skills (Nice to Have)
- Experience delivering in outsourced or Financial Services environments
- BPO experience or offshore team collaboration
- Exposure to ISO/CMMI
- Agile qualifications
- MSP certification
